Meaning
A plain white flag waving gently against a clear background. The design is simple and unmistakable—a solid white fabric on a pole, often depicted in a billowing or slightly tilted position depending on platform renderings. There are no emblems, symbols, or patterns; just pure, stark white.
Historically, the white flag is the universal symbol of surrender, truce, or a request for peaceful negotiation. When someone uses this emoji, they're typically signaling they want to end a conflict, argument, or competition—or admitting defeat. It's a lighthearted way to say "I give up" or "I'm waving the white flag on this one," often used in playful banter between friends or family.
You'll see it pop up in conversations where someone is conceding a point, backing down from a debate, or admitting they can't win a game. It's also used to indicate a desire for peace after tension, though most modern uses tend to be humorous rather than serious. The emoji adds a tongue-in-cheek tone to messages, making defeat feel less bitter.
Across platforms, the design remains fairly consistent—a minimalist approach that emphasizes the flag's symbolic meaning over artistic flourish. Some users confuse it with flags of specific countries, though the plain white design is distinctly different from any national flag. Approved as part of Unicode Emoji 0.7 in 2010, this emoji has been a digital peace offering for over a decade.
Common Uses
- • Admitting defeat in a friendly argument or game
- • Signaling you want to end a conflict
- • Joking about giving up on a task
- • Asking for peace after a lighthearted debate

Technical Reference
Platform Shortcodes
:white_flag: :waving_white_flag: :white_flag: Developer Codes
| HTML (decimal) | 🏳 |
| HTML (hex) | 🏳 |
| CSS | \1F3F3 |
| JavaScript | \uD83C\uDFF3 |
| Python | \U0001F3F3 |
| Java | \uD83C\uDFF3 |
| Perl | \x{1F3F3} |
| PHP / Ruby | \x{1F3F3} |
| Punycode | xn--2qr7 |
| URL Encoded | %F0%9F%8F%B3 |
| UTF-8 Bytes | 0xF0 0x9F 0x8F 0xB3 |
